AutoQ3D CAD is a computer-aided design (CAD) software focused on making 3D modeling fast, easy and affordable. It uses high-quality subdivision surfaces for organic, free-form shapes.

LibreCAD is a free, open source 2D CAD application for Windows, Mac and Linux. It has a user-friendly interface and tools for drafting and design, including snap tools, layers, blocks, and dimensions. LibreCAD is lightweight yet full-featured for drawing floorplans, schematics, diagrams.
